Output 7cafed517c31515676db750dedd151ccd9052ba00f2dcaff9164847e1d6ec6ae:6

value
357669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ba6651714746cf208ee1c6a31af2387a2a8c21d6 OP_EQUAL
address
3JgcBQu4txfRc76rV1QkccersPvVghiXs6
transaction
7cafed517c31515676db750dedd151ccd9052ba00f2dcaff9164847e1d6ec6ae
spent
true